I bring this up as VFE medieval allows you to grow them (as they're necessary for the alchemy system). When i attempted to grow them enough of them got together and raised the light level to 50% to which they all started dying.
This seemed odd as i saw it was supposed to be "immune to daylight like the Alpha Biomes one"
So after some digging i noticed you set the <cavePlant>false</cavePlant> but i noticed the base game parent has the tag <diesToLight>true</diesToLight>, which the AlphaBiomes one lacks.
So i added <diesToLight>false</diesToLight> to the patch right below the <caveplant> and it no longer was dying.
